Official abstract text for this publication.
The present invention provides a primer insert for use in a polymeric ammunition cartridge includes a top surface opposite a bottom surface and a extraction flange that extends circumferentially about an outer edge of the top surface; a coupling element that extends from the bottom surface, wherein the substantially cylindrical coupling element is adapted to receive a polymer overmolding; a primer recess in the top surface that extends toward the bottom surface, wherein the primer recess comprises a recess bottom and a circular recess side wall; a primer flash aperture through the recess bottom that extends through the bottom surface, wherein the primer flash aperture is adapted to receive a polymer overmolding to form a flash hole; and a groove in the primer recess positioned around the primer flash aperture adapted to receive a polymer overmolding, wherein the groove extends at least partially over the bottom surface and at least partially over the circular recess side wall and the groove is adapted to receive polymer over the bottom surface and at least partially over the circular recess side wall.

What is claimed is: 1. A primer insert for use in a polymeric ammunition cartridge comprising: a top surface opposite a bottom surface and a extraction flange that extends circumferentially about an outer edge of the top surface; a coupling element that extends from the bottom surface, wherein the coupling element is adapted to receive a polymer overmolding; a primer recess in the top surface that extends toward the bottom surface, wherein the primer recess comprises a recess bottom surface and a circular recess side wall; a primer flash aperture through the recess bottom that extends through the bottom surface, wherein the primer flash aperture is adapted to receive the polymer overmolding to form a flash hole; and a groove in the primer recess positioned around the primer flash aperture adapted to receive a polymer overmolding, wherein the groove extends at least partially over the recess bottom surface and covers up to less than 95% of the circular recess side wall and the groove is adapted to receive polymer over the recess bottom surface and at least partially over the circular recess side wall. 2. The primer insert of claim 1 , wherein the groove extends up the circular recess side wall about 25-50 percent the distance from the recess bottom to the top surface. 3. The primer insert of claim 1 , wherein the groove extends up the circular recess side wall about 50-75 percent the distance from the recess bottom to the top surface. 4. The primer insert of claim 1 , wherein the groove extends up the circular recess side wall about 75-95 percent the distance from the recess bottom to the top surface. 5. The primer insert of claim 1 , wherein the coupling element comprises an inner surface adapted to receive a polymer overmolding and an outer surface adapted to receive a polymer overmolding. 6. The primer insert of claim 1 , wherein the primer insert has a caliber selected from .223, .243, .25-06, .270, .300, .308, .338, .30-30, .30-06, .45-70 or .50-90, 50 caliber, 45 caliber, 380 caliber or 38 caliber, 5.56 mm, 6 mm, 7 mm, 7.62 mm, 8 mm, 9 mm, 10 mm, or 12.7 mm. 7. The primer insert of claim 1 , wherein the primer insert is a 5.56 mm, 7.62 mm, 0.223, 308, 338, 12.7 mm, and .50 caliber primer insert. 8. The primer insert of claim 1 , wherein the primer insert comprises a metal, an alloy, a polymer or a ceramic alloy. 9. The primer insert of claim 1 , wherein the primer insert comprises steel, nickel, chromium, copper, carbon, iron, stainless steel or brass. 10. The primer insert of claim 1 , wherein the primer insert comprises a 102, 174, 201, 202, 300, 302, 303, 304, 308, 309, 316, 316L, 316Ti, 321, 405, 408, 409, 410, 415, 416, 416R, 420, 430, 439, 440, 446 or 601-665 grade stainless steel. 11. The primer insert of claim 1 , wherein the primer insert comprises a Ti 6 Al 4 V. 12. The primer insert of claim 1 , wherein the primer insert comprises a groove texture.
